diff --git a/.gitlab-ci.yml b/.gitlab-ci.yml
index ce979440c493c756c10f633830a19a4d10785a04..8bc4bd69426f9a781bc59edbf566a18c2f7112fb 100644
--- a/.gitlab-ci.yml
+++ b/.gitlab-ci.yml
@@ -1,7 +1,7 @@
 variables:
   GIT_SUBMODULE_STRATEGY: recursive
   TERM: linux
-  MATLAB_VERSION: R2023a
+  MATLAB_VERSION: R2023b
   OLD_MATLAB_VERSION: R2014a
 
 # The next stanza creates the version number used for the source tarball and the
diff --git a/matlab/modules/dseries b/matlab/modules/dseries
index 22f39ecf498ac7943f9c91be72013ec2aa4643b0..6a1c9211cacf4c4f7535ab6c3c6d59cbef7dc107 160000
--- a/matlab/modules/dseries
+++ b/matlab/modules/dseries
@@ -1 +1 @@
-Subproject commit 22f39ecf498ac7943f9c91be72013ec2aa4643b0
+Subproject commit 6a1c9211cacf4c4f7535ab6c3c6d59cbef7dc107
diff --git a/matlab/modules/reporting b/matlab/modules/reporting
index 5fbaaea5dbd447179f23c576913001003ef5a107..e91f7575077901d8726214d1b5ed81ba931fe2ff 160000
--- a/matlab/modules/reporting
+++ b/matlab/modules/reporting
@@ -1 +1 @@
-Subproject commit 5fbaaea5dbd447179f23c576913001003ef5a107
+Subproject commit e91f7575077901d8726214d1b5ed81ba931fe2ff